The Wildcat Club hosted its annual Scholarship Awards Recognition Breakfast at LHHS Monday morning and awarded twelve deserving seniors a total of $32,000 in scholarships.
Since 1985, the Wildcat Club has provided funds to Lake Highlands area athletic programs, to help alleviate the deficit in district (RISD) funding. The Club has raised and distributed over one million dollars since its inception.
"We're especially excited to be here this morning," said Wildcat Club President Reggie Boles as he addressed the recipients and their families. "We are grateful for the donors and supporters of the Wildcat Club who make these scholarships possible."
The first scholarship to be awarded was the Bill Georges Scholarship which is named after the original Athletic Director and football coach at LHHS. This scholarship has provided over $100,000 to LHHS students over the years.
The 2010 Bill Georges Scholarship Honoree is Elizabeth Koepke, based on her outstanding leadership both on the field and in the classroom. Elizabeth played varsity basketball and softball for the Lady 'Cats and is ranked 38th in her class. Elizabeth will attend Abilene Christian University in the fall and is looking forward to putting the $4,000 scholarship to good use.
Next on the program was the Katie Findley Scholarship, which has been given for the last 15 years in the memory of the beloved former mascot at LHHS.
This year, Dwayne Chandler was honored with this $2,000 scholarship. During his junior year, Dwayne suffered a career ending injury which kept him from playing football his senior year.
However, because of his leadership abilities, Dwayne was named a team captain and helped support his Wildcat football teammates throughout the 2009 season. Dwayne, a former student writer for LH Today, will attend TAMU-Commerce in the fall.
Sam Couch and Ricky Zorn were the recipients of the Wildcat Club's Leadership Scholarship this year. Each of these student-athletes will receive a total of $5,000 in scholarship funds.
Sam will be attending Trinity University on an academic scholarship in the fall and will play basketball for the Lady Tigers. She will graduate 33rd in her class with a 98.6 GPA.
Ricky will graduate second in the senior class with a GPA of 102.02 and has made plans to play football for Harvard University in the fall.
A total of eight Wildcat Scholarships were also awarded. Each Wildcat Scholarship is worth $2,000.
